🧂 Types of Sugar: Classification, Properties & Best Choice
Type of Sugar | Local/Other Names | Source | Ayurveda View | Modern View | Pros | Cons |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Sharkarā | White sugar (Refined sugar) | Sugarcane juice (chemically refined) | Not recommended; heating and chemical treatment removes pranic energy | High glycemic index, empty calories | Easily available, cheap | Causes obesity, diabetes, acidity |
Kalkandam / Mishri | Rock sugar, Sugar candy | Crystallized sugarcane juice | Cooling (śīta), Pitta-pacifying, Kanthya | Lower glycemic index than white sugar, unrefined form | Soothes throat, supports energy | Not suitable for diabetics |
Jaggery | Sharkara, Gudam | Concentrated sugarcane juice without refining | Best among sugars – balya, rucya, anulomana | Contains iron, minerals, less refined | Improves digestion, relieves constipation | May cause Kapha aggravation |
Palm Jaggery | Karipetti, Tal sharkara | Palmyra palm or date palm sap | Balya, Pitta-shamana, Raktavardhaka | Contains minerals, iron, low GI | Good for anemia, seasonal detox | Shelf-life is low |
Coconut Sugar | Nariyal gud | Coconut flower sap | Mildly heating, less used in Ayurveda | Low glycemic index, mineral-rich | Diabetic-friendly in moderation | Pricey, not widely available |
Honey (Madhu) | – | Bee-converted flower nectar | Yogavahi, Lekhana, Kapha-Vata shāmaka | Prebiotic, anti-bacterial, low GI | Used in medicine, detox, healing | Should never be heated! |
Molasses | Black syrup left after sugar refining | Sugarcane | Not mentioned directly in Ayurveda | Iron-rich, but bitter taste | Rich in B vitamins | Often impure or processed |
✅ Best Sugar According to Ayurveda:
1. Jaggery (Guda / Sharkara):
-
Best in unrefined form.
-
Strength-giving (balya), digestive (deepana), mild laxative (anulomana).
-
Good in Vata and Kapha disorders when used properly.
2. Kalkandam (Rock Sugar):
-
Best for Pitta-related conditions like:
-
Hyperacidity
-
Heat stroke
-
Bleeding disorders
-
Sore throat
-
3. Honey (Madhu):
-
Ideal when used raw and unheated.
-
Excellent medicine carrier (yogavahi).
-
Weight-reducing, detoxifying.
⚠️ Which Sugars to Avoid:
Type | Reason |
---|---|
Refined white sugar | Increases acidity, diabetes, and obesity. Lifeless – no prāṇa |
Artificial sweeteners | Tamasika, toxic, digestive imbalance |
Corn syrup, HFCS | Linked to metabolic syndrome, not suitable in Ayurveda |

🥇 Conclusion – Best Sugar Overall:
For general health – Jaggery is best in moderation.
For Pitta disorders & throat issues – Kalkandam (Rock Sugar) is best.
For detox, weight loss, and as medicine carrier – Raw Honey is ideal.
Avoid refined sugar and chemical sweeteners altogether.
